diff options
author | Bob Van Landuyt <bob@vanlanduyt.co> | 2017-10-04 23:04:47 +0200 |
---|---|---|
committer | Bob Van Landuyt <bob@vanlanduyt.co> | 2017-10-05 11:10:57 +0200 |
commit | ec8a7a36c09f44c44a21444f632389e7d08166cf (patch) | |
tree | 38c37bde375339d0e9dccd6e26769d327db39989 /spec | |
parent | dda023d66d09b8a3a43a5599bde42ac52eb6fd06 (diff) | |
download | gitlab-ce-ec8a7a36c09f44c44a21444f632389e7d08166cf.tar.gz |
Make sure all ancestors are loaded when searching groups
Diffstat (limited to 'spec')
-rw-r--r-- | spec/controllers/concerns/group_tree_spec.rb |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/spec/controllers/concerns/group_tree_spec.rb b/spec/controllers/concerns/group_tree_spec.rb index 5d4fb66b492..2fe041a5ecc 100644 --- a/spec/controllers/concerns/group_tree_spec.rb +++ b/spec/controllers/concerns/group_tree_spec.rb @@ -45,12 +45,12 @@ describe GroupTree do expect(assigns(:groups)).to contain_exactly(subgroup) end - it 'allows filtering for subgroups' do + it 'allows filtering for subgroups and includes the parents for rendering' do subgroup = create(:group, :public, parent: group, name: 'filter') get :index, filter: 'filt', format: :json - expect(assigns(:groups)).to contain_exactly(subgroup) + expect(assigns(:groups)).to contain_exactly(group, subgroup) end end |